Output f590699289cb693e3372248565b35ca99645eb929d5d42b93d6fa207cf17635d:1

value
310675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8787be3467e9b1bdf1a84e246623eaa8254eb7d OP_EQUAL
address
3Ky1QHDvN3ZsMLWz4EzhuyC4BsQLoyvqxS
transaction
f590699289cb693e3372248565b35ca99645eb929d5d42b93d6fa207cf17635d
confirmations
229323
spent
true